Abstract

The invention relates to 9H-pyrrolo-dipyridine derivatives of formula I, processes for preparing them, pharmaceutical compositions containing them and their use as radiopharmaceuticals in particular as imaging agents for the detection of Tau aggregates.

Claims (17)

1. A compound of general formula I-A, or a pharmaceutically acceptable acid addition salt, a racemic mixture or its corresponding enantiomer and/or optical isomers thereof,

wherein

R1 is pyrazole, thiazole, pyridine, or pyrimidine each of which is optionally substituted by one or two substituents independently selected from (1) fluorine; (2) methyl, ethyl or propyl, each of which is optionally substituted by fluorine or methoxy; (3) cyano; (4) amino optionally substituted by methyl or fluoro-ethyl; (5) —C(O)NHR1A where R1A is methyl, ethyl, or propyl, each of which is optionally substituted by fluorine or methoxy; (6) methoxy, ethoxy or propoxy, each of which is optionally substituted by fluorine or methoxy; or (7) morpholine, piperazine or piperidine, each of which is optionally substituted by fluorine or fluoromethyl;

M is C—R3, and Q is CH; or M is CH, and Q is CR3;

R3 is (1) H; (2) fluorine; (3) methyl, ethyl or propyl, each of which is optionally substituted by fluorine, hydroxy or methoxy; (4) methoxy, ethoxy or propoxy, each of which is optionally substituted by fluorine, hydroxyl or methoxy; (4) di-methyl-amino; or (5) —NHR3A where R3A is methyl, ethyl or propyl, each of which is optionally substituted by fluorine, hydroxy or methoxy; and

wherein

any hydrogen of formula I-A is H, 2 H or 3 H;

any carbon of formula I-A is C, 14 C or 11 C; and

any fluorine of formula I-A is F or 18 F;

provided that the compound of formula I is not a compound of general formula Ro I

wherein

R is hydrogen or tritium;

F is fluoro or 18 fluoro;

or a pharmaceutically acceptable acid addition salt thereof.

2. A pharmaceutical composition comprising a compound according to claim 1 and a pharmaceutically acceptable excipient.

3. A method of diagnosing or monitoring tau aggregates in the brain of a subject, the method comprising administering a radiolabeled compound containing an isotope according to claim 1 to the subject.

4. A method of treating a subject with a neurodegenerative disease in which tau aggregates in the brain are implicated, the method comprising administering to the subject an effective amount of compound according to claim 1 .
